Where was Carly Simon born? Ethnicity, nationality, family and education
Carly Simon was born in the Bronx, New York, on June 25, 1945. Richard L. Simon, classical pianist and co-founder of Simon & Schuster, is her father.
Andrea Heinemann Simon, his mother, was a musician and civil rights activist. Her younger brother, Peter, and her two older sisters, Joanna and Lucy, spent their formative years on Riverdale.
In 2018, his brother passed away. She claims that when she was seven years old, a family acquaintance sexually violated her, which caused her to start stuttering.
He sought psychiatric treatment, but his problem persisted; As a result, he turned to writing songs and singing, where he did not stutter.

Carly has had two marriages during her life and two children. She and William Donaldson became engaged in the early 1960s and he left Sarah Miles for her.
They were never married. She married James Taylor on November 3, 1972 and the couple has two children, Benjamin Simon Taylor and Sarah Maria Taylor.
In 1983 they divorced. His two sons are musicians and political activists. Between 1985 and 1986 she was engaged to Russ Kunkel and the two married in December 1987.
In 2007 they divorced. In response to receiving a breast cancer diagnosis between 1997 and 1998, Carly underwent surgery and chemotherapy. She avoids wearing high heels because she has osteoporosis and she wants to avoid pain.

How did Carly Simon start her professional career?
Their professional career began when Carly and her sister Lucy joined the Simon Sisters in 1960. They collaborated on the albums Cuddlebug and Meet the Simon Sisters.
Carly began her solo career after Lucy left after getting married, and her debut album, Carly Simon, was released in 1971. Her second album, Anticipation, was released the following year.
Legend in Your Own Time was the next single. Her third album, No Secret, helped her become known around the world by reaching the top spot on the Billboard 200 chart.
Carly’s biggest hit was You’re So Vain, which she released in 1972 and 1973. Her ninth album, Come Upstairs, was released in 1980 as she continued to create new music.
He has released many singles and albums over the years, many of which have received positive reviews. She has also worked on several musical projects with her children, Sally and Ben.
